About Bruce Su’a
Bruce Su’a is a scholar working on Surgery,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Oncology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and General Health Professions, having authored 19 papers that have together received 359 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(9 papers), Colorectal Cancer Surgical Treatments (7 papers), Enhanced Recovery After Surgery (6 papers), Anesthesia and Pain Management (3 papers), Innovations in Medical Education (2 papers), Anorectal Disease Treatments and Outcomes (2 papers), Intestinal and Peritoneal Adhesions (2 papers) and Nausea and vomiting management (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Surgery (266 citations), Pharmacy (23 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(96 citations), Emergency Medicine (34 citations) and Oncology (95 citations). Bruce Su’a has collaborated with scholars based in New Zealand, Australia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Andrew Hill, Andrew D. MacCormick, Daniel P. Lemanu, Melanie Lauti, Irene Zeng, Weisi Xia, Wiremu MacFater, Andrew B. Connolly, Ahmed Barazanchi and Kamran Zargar‐Shoshtari. Their work appears in journals such as ANZ Journal of Surgery, Diseases of the Colon & Rectum, Journal of Surgical Research, World Journal of Surgery and International Journal of Surgery.
